Description: I’ve wanted to build a top shelf 3D printer kit for a while, and now I present part 5 of the Rat Rig V-core 3 series. In this video we start to really push the limit to see how fast we can print a 3Dbenchy. Also covered are topics such as the final cost and whether input shaping can be used on other machines. This video aims to be a lesson in the factors that really matter when printing fast. I push specific areas until they become a limitation and then look for fixes. An important thing to note is that my printer sticks to ‘off the shelf’ upgrades. Hopefully it means this video is more relevant for the average viewer. It also means that there is a lot of incredible custom work going on by the really fast entries that is fascinating to see. This kit was purchased with my own money, apart from the shipping which was provided free of charge by Rat Rig. All opinions expressed are my own.
